Getting Started: Registration & Verification

First thing you’ll do on bet365 ireland is to create an account. The sign‑up form asks for the usual basics – name, date of birth, email and a strong password. Irish players should double‑check that the address field matches the one on their proof‑of‑address document, otherwise verification can stall.

After you hit “Register”, the platform will ask you to verify your identity. This KYC step normally involves uploading a photo of a passport or driver’s licence plus a recent utility bill. The process usually finishes within a few hours, but if you’ve used a nickname that looks suspicious, expect a short delay while the compliance team checks things.

Deposit and Payment Methods for Ireland

When it comes to putting money into your bet365 ireland account, you have a handful of popular options. Most Irish players favour Visa or Mastercard debit cards because the deposits are instant and the fees are nil. E‑wallets like PayPal and Skrill are also supported, though a small processing fee may apply.

Bank transfers are accepted as well, but they can take up to two working days to appear in your balance. Choose the method that matches how quickly you want to start playing – if you’re chasing a live‑bet opportunity, a card deposit is the safest bet.

Payment Method Deposit Speed Withdrawal Speed Typical Fees
Visa / Mastercard Instant 24‑48 hrs None
PayPal Instant Within 24 hrs €2‑€3
Skrill Instant 24‑72 hrs €1‑€2
Bank Transfer 1‑2 days 2‑5 days None

Withdrawals – Speed, Limits and What to Know

Cash‑out times are a common concern for Irish gamers. Bet365 usually processes withdrawals within 24‑48 hours for card and e‑wallet methods, but bank transfers can stretch to five days, especially if you’re withdrawing a large sum. The minimum withdrawal amount is €10, while the maximum per request varies by payment method – for cards it’s typically €2,000, for e‑wallets €5,000.

Before you request a payout, make sure your account is fully verified. Any pending KYC documents will cause a hold on the funds. Also, be aware of the wagering requirements attached to bonus money – you can’t withdraw those funds until the required bets have been placed.
